Auschwitz Gas Chamber
The gas chambers were mostly large rooms, holding numerous people at once...The victims were forced to undress, men, women and children and given the impression that they would be taking a shower to clean off after the long train ride to the "camp" (the Nazi's called it a "work camp"). There were no windows, just overhead showers in multitude. Once inside, instead of water coming out of the showerhead, a gas would be released, killing all those inside. Initially, Carbon Monoxide (Exhaust Gas) was used, than later on, experiments were conducted with Hydrogen Cyanide (Called Zyclon B). Anyone who was handicapped or disabled were sent right to the gas chambers to be killed because they were "useless."
